C16H15ClN2O — CID 170994125
N-(1-benzylcyclopropyl)-4-chloropyridine-2-carboxamide (PubChem CID 170994125) has the molecular formula C16H15ClN2O and a molecular weight of 286.76 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-(1-benzylcyclopropyl)-4-chloropyridine-2-carboxamide.
| Compound Name | N-(1-benzylcyclopropyl)-4-chloropyridine-2-carboxamide |
|---|---|
| PubChem CID | 170994125 |
| Molecular Formula | C16H15ClN2O |
| Molecular Weight | 286.76 g/mol |
| Exact Mass | 286.09 |
| IUPAC Name | N-(1-benzylcyclopropyl)-4-chloropyridine-2-carboxamide |
| SMILES | O=C(NC1(Cc2ccccc2)CC1)c1cc(Cl)ccn1 |
| InChI | InChI=1S/C16H15ClN2O/c17-13-6-9-18-14(10-13)15(20)19-16(7-8-16)11-12-4-2-1-3-5-12/h1-6,9-10H,7-8,11H2,(H,19,20) |
| InChIKey | FFCYQTJLPRUOQS-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
| XLogP | 3.24 |
| TPSA | 41.99 Ų |
| H-Bond Donors | 1 |
| H-Bond Acceptors | 2 |
| Rotatable Bonds | 4 |
| Heavy Atoms | 20 |
